Default How many 240 turbos in the UK?

Hi,

Me and Antz were talking and it's got me thinking, how many actual 240 turbo conversions have actually been done in the UK? Or more precisely, how many are on the road now?

I know Chesh has built a couple, and Suterman has built one, and mine will be on the road in the next month or so. I think Jonah might have one too? I've seen a few other random ones floating around too.

The turbo conversion is something that a million people have talked about, but how many have actually done it? Obviously I'm not talking about Antz' T5 conversion...he's just showing off.

Just curious as to how elite the 240 turbo club is!

Hahaha Im showing off.

The ones I know of are:
Yours
Bryn Musselwhites 245 GLT (using Sutermans old car as a donor that's now the Volv8estate in the BDC)
A blue one that I seem to remember foggy james and chesh talking about
A silver 240 GLT saloon that was on ebay not so long back

That's all I know of. Theres always plenty of people talking the talk about doing it but it seems only a handful ever actually get down to business and make it happen.
